Avocado Salsa from Tupperware

At our recent conferences Daniel Churchill has been whipping together his amazing ‘Avocado Salsa’...we wanted to share it with you all, recipe below.

Ingredients
1 Spanish onion, roughly chopped
1 tomato, roughly chopped
½ handful coriander leaves, roughly chopped
1 cucumber, roughly chopped
Juice of ½ lemon
½ long red chilli, seeds removed, finely chopped
1 avocado, diced
2 tsbp of pepitas, pounded in mortar and pestle
Sal and Pepper to taste
Method
Chop Spanish onion, tomato, cucumber into large quarters with your USeries Chef Knife and place in your Pro Chef.
Add Chilli, Avocado and Lemon Juice then blend to desired texture. Less pulls on your Pro Chef equals chunky Salsa or more pulls equals a smoother dip!
Transfer to  Bowl and add salt and pepper to taste then garnish with pepitas.
Best enjoyed with tortilla chips!

Avocado Salsa Dip

Avocado Salsa Dip

Ingredients

  • 1 ripe avocado, pitted and peeled
  • 3 ripe tomatoes, finely chopped
  • 1 medium onion, finely chopped
  • 3 Tbsp. chopped fresh cilantro
  • 1 medium-size hot chili pepper, trimmed, seeded and finely chopped
  • 2 Tbsp. fresh lime juice
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• ½ tsp. salt
  • Assorted fresh vegetable dippers (or chips)

Directions

  1. Mash avocado in 4-cup Tupperware storage container or bowl.
  2. Stir in tomatoes, onion, cilantro, pepper, lime juice, garlic and salt; cover.
  3. Chill until ready to serve.
  4. Serve with vegetable dippers. (or chips)

SIMPLY SALSA




SIMPLY SALSA
Ingredients
  • 1 can diced tomato (15 oz.)
  • 1 Tbsp. Chef Series™ Southwest Chipotle Seasoning Blend (season to taste)
  • 2 Tbsp. fresh cilantro (optional)
  • 1 medium onion (peeled and cut in half)
  • lime juice (1/2 lime)
  • 2 cloves garlic (peeled and smashed)
Directions
Using a Chef Series™ Paring Knife peel and slice onion into 4 pieces; place in Quick Chef with blade, cover and turn handle until onion is roughly chopped. Add remaining ingredients; cover and turn handle until desired consistency. Before placing salsa in an Open House™ Dip Bowl with a Saucy Silicone Spatula, remove blade and place on the underside of cover. Serving Suggestion: Serve with chips or as a topping for tacos!
